Tape Resist Snowflake Art for Kids
Tape resist snowflake art for kids is one of the easiest winter art ideas you can do with kids. This project is appropriate for toddlers, preschoolers, kindergarten-aged kids, and olders, although you will need to do the taping yourself if working with younger kids.

Renne de Noël avec un rouleau en carton
Découvrez une activité de Noël facile et rapide à faire en 15 minutes avec les enfants ! A l'aide de rouleaux de papier toilettes en carton et quelques accessoires (gommettes, chenilles, pompons) vous allez pouvoir créer des petits rennes tout mignons à accrocher dans le sapin de Noël. Un bricolage créatif amusant à partager en famille
